Uncategorized
WebGuruAI  

Web Development and Documentation- How to Use Documentation to Improve Communication within Your Team

.

Introduction

In the fast-paced world of web development, clear and effective communication is essential for the success of any project. Documentation plays a crucial role in facilitating communication within a development team. It serves as a comprehensive guide, providing a detailed overview of the project’s structure, functionality, and design. In this blog post, we will explore the importance of documentation in web development and how it can improve communication within your team.

What is Documentation?

Documentation refers to the process of creating, maintaining, and updating records about a project. It includes various types of information, such as code comments, API references, user manuals, and technical specifications. In the context of web development, documentation typically covers the source code, frameworks, libraries, and tools used in the project.

Why is Documentation Important in Web Development?

1. Improved Collaboration

Web development often involves multiple team members working on different aspects of a project. Documentation ensures that everyone is on the same page, providing a clear understanding of the project’s goals, requirements, and progress. It facilitates collaboration by allowing team members to share their knowledge and expertise, leading to more efficient and effective problem-solving.

2. Knowledge Retention

In the fast-paced world of technology, team members may come and go. Documentation helps preserve the knowledge and expertise of departing team members, ensuring that the project’s vital information is not lost. It also serves as a valuable resource for new team members, allowing them to quickly get up to speed on the project.

3. Efficient Debugging and Troubleshooting

Documentation can save countless hours of debugging and troubleshooting. When an issue arises, team members can refer to the documentation to understand the project’s architecture, identify potential causes, and implement appropriate solutions. It also helps in identifying and resolving compatibility issues when integrating new features or libraries.

4. Enhanced User Experience

Documentation is not just for the development team; it is also crucial for the project’s end-users. Clear and comprehensive documentation helps users understand how to use the project’s features and functionalities, leading to a better user experience. It also reduces the need for user support, allowing the development team to focus on other tasks.

How to Use Documentation Effectively

To reap the benefits of documentation, it is essential to use it effectively. Here are some best practices:

– Start early: Documentation should begin during the project’s planning phase. It helps set clear expectations and guidelines for the project, ensuring that everyone is on the same page from the start.

– Use a consistent format: Consistency in documentation makes it easier to understand and maintain. Use a standard template or structure to ensure uniformity across different documents.

– Keep it up-to-date: Documentation should be regularly updated to reflect any changes in the project. Outdated documentation can lead to confusion and errors.

– Encourage collaboration: Documentation is a team effort. Encourage team members to contribute and share their knowledge. This ensures that the documentation is comprehensive and reflects the collective expertise of the team.

Conclusion

Documentation plays a vital role in facilitating effective communication within a web development team. It improves collaboration, retains knowledge, aids in debugging and troubleshooting, and enhances the user experience. By following the best practices outlined in this blog post, you can ensure that your documentation is a valuable asset for your team and project.